What Does Science Say About Magnesium for Anxiety?

Anxiety isn’t just in your head. It’s often rooted in a complex web of biology, lifestyle, and environment. Magnesium has been shown to have a calming effect on the nervous system—and that’s a big deal for anxiety management.

According to studies published in Nutrients and the Journal of Clinical Psychiatry, magnesium may:

  • Regulate the HPA axis (your stress-response system)
  • Support GABA function, the neurotransmitter that chills your brain out
  • Reduce mild-to-moderate anxiety symptoms in some populations

That said, there’s no magic dosage that works for everyone. The form of magnesium (glycinate, citrate, threonate, etc.), how your body absorbs it, and what else is going on with your nutrition all matter.

Should You Try Magnesium for Anxiety?

If you’ve been dealing with nagging stress, racing thoughts, or trouble sleeping, magnesium could be a piece of the puzzle. Especially if your diet tends to be low in whole foods or you’re under chronic stress (which depletes magnesium faster).

But it’s also important to:

  • Rule out other root causes (like blood sugar crashes, poor sleep, or hormonal swings)
  • Choose the right type and dose
  • Track how you feel over time
